Посмотрим в будущее AI-ассистентов для работы с кодом
Современного AI-помощника для кодинга можно встретить как обёртку для LLM или как отдельную IDE. В любом варианте нужно не только научить нейросеть писать код, но и создать полезный продукт. Как понять, что действительно важно при работе с такими инструментами для разработчиков?
Технический менеджер SourceCraft Code Assistant Женя Колесников расскажет об этом на Platform Engineering Night 23 апреля в 19:10 (Мск). В докладе «AI-помощники при работе с кодом. Взгляд в будущее» поговорим, какие помощники бывают и как можно измерять качество AI-инструментов для разработчиков. Женя затронет тему хайпа вокруг vibe coding и замены живых людей.
Присоединяйтесь к выступлению на площадке в штаб-квартире Т-Банка в Москве или в онлайне. Для участия необходима регистрация.
Современного AI-помощника для кодинга можно встретить как обёртку для LLM или как отдельную IDE. В любом варианте нужно не только научить нейросеть писать код, но и создать полезный продукт. Как понять, что действительно важно при работе с такими инструментами для разработчиков?
Технический менеджер SourceCraft Code Assistant Женя Колесников расскажет об этом на Platform Engineering Night 23 апреля в 19:10 (Мск). В докладе «AI-помощники при работе с кодом. Взгляд в будущее» поговорим, какие помощники бывают и как можно измерять качество AI-инструментов для разработчиков. Женя затронет тему хайпа вокруг vibe coding и замены живых людей.
Присоединяйтесь к выступлению на площадке в штаб-квартире Т-Банка в Москве или в онлайне. Для участия необходима регистрация.
🔥13❤2
Собрали для вас в одном посте интересные выступления наших спикеров о платформе SourceCraft.
AI-инструмент для разработчика: как мы обучали LLM работе с кодом
Витя Плошихин, руководитель ML-лаборатории в Yandex Platform Engineering, рассказал, как мы учили Source Craft Code Assistant помогать разработчикам писать код и делать их жизнь чуточку проще.
📺 видео 📜 статья
Моментальная навигация по коду для любого коммита. А так можно было?
Оля Лукьянова, руководитель группы разработки в Yandex Infrastructure, поделилась архитектурными приёмами для решения задачи навигации по коду в веб-интерфейсе так, чтобы не приходилось возвращаться в IDE.
📺 видео
Git-движок для платформы SourceCraft или «Корабль Тесея»
Серёга Захарченко, CTO SourceCraft, поделился подробностями анатомии Git и историей использования популярной библиотеки go-git в нашей платформе.
📺 видео 🍔 слайды
От создателей для создателей: презентация платформы SourceCraft
Дима Иванов, CEO SourceCraft, рассказал о том, как мы создавали платформу и поделился нашими планами на будущее.
📺 видео 🍔 слайды
AI-помощники при работе с коде: взгляд в будущее
Женя Колесников, технический менеджер SourceCraft Code Assistant, показал, как мы изучали ожидания разработчиков и бизнеса от AI-инструментов, а также рассказал о способах оценки их полезности в разработке.
📺 видео
AI-инструмент для разработчика: как мы обучали LLM работе с кодом
Витя Плошихин, руководитель ML-лаборатории в Yandex Platform Engineering, рассказал, как мы учили Source Craft Code Assistant помогать разработчикам писать код и делать их жизнь чуточку проще.
Моментальная навигация по коду для любого коммита. А так можно было?
Оля Лукьянова, руководитель группы разработки в Yandex Infrastructure, поделилась архитектурными приёмами для решения задачи навигации по коду в веб-интерфейсе так, чтобы не приходилось возвращаться в IDE.
Git-движок для платформы SourceCraft или «Корабль Тесея»
Серёга Захарченко, CTO SourceCraft, поделился подробностями анатомии Git и историей использования популярной библиотеки go-git в нашей платформе.
От создателей для создателей: презентация платформы SourceCraft
Дима Иванов, CEO SourceCraft, рассказал о том, как мы создавали платформу и поделился нашими планами на будущее.
AI-помощники при работе с коде: взгляд в будущее
Женя Колесников, технический менеджер SourceCraft Code Assistant, показал, как мы изучали ожидания разработчиков и бизнеса от AI-инструментов, а также рассказал о способах оценки их полезности в разработке.
Please open Telegram to view this post
VIEW IN TELEGRAM
🔥14👍2🍓1
Из обзора топ-5 рейтингов языков программирования можно выделить несколько номинантов: Python — самый популярный, Rust — любимый среди разработчиков, а Fortran — живее всех живых.
SourceCraft Code Assistant генерирует код более чем на 30 языках программирования, предлагает готовые решения и исправляет ошибки, но не говорит, какой язык считает любимым.
Лет 10 назад в Яндексе уже пытались определить самые любимые языки среди разработчиков, но рубрика не получила продолжения. А может пришло время возродить её в сообществе крафтеров?
Вы помните на чём писали свой первый код? Есть ли у вас нелюбимый язык? А какой из языков самый сложный?
❤️ Делитесь в комментариях к этому посту своими историями и мнениями — похоливарим!
SourceCraft Code Assistant генерирует код более чем на 30 языках программирования, предлагает готовые решения и исправляет ошибки, но не говорит, какой язык считает любимым.
Лет 10 назад в Яндексе уже пытались определить самые любимые языки среди разработчиков, но рубрика не получила продолжения. А может пришло время возродить её в сообществе крафтеров?
Вы помните на чём писали свой первый код? Есть ли у вас нелюбимый язык? А какой из языков самый сложный?
Please open Telegram to view this post
VIEW IN TELEGRAM
🔥8
Команда SourceCraft открывает летний сезон конференций! Представим сразу два доклада в начале июня.
😁 Будущее инструментов разработки и опенсорс
Дмитрий Иванов, CEO SourceCraft
Новые возможности AI для повышения продуктивности разработчиков — только начало пути к ускорению всего SDLC-цикла с планированием, тестированием, сборкой, развёртыванием и эксплуатацией.
Это выступление про современные платформы для создания цифровых продуктов, настоящее и будущее опенсорс-инструментов, способы их безопасного использования в своих решениях и возможности монетизации проектов с открытым исходным кодом.
⏰ 1 июня 2025 | Юбилейный CodeFest ’15
Добавляйте доклад в избранное на сайте конференции и присоединяйтесь к нам на площадке в Новосибирске, если тоже участвуете.
😁 CI/CD как драйвер разработки
Кирилл Сюзев, техлид автоматизации SourceCraft
Команда SourceCraft приняла интересный вызов объединить в одной платформе противоречивые требования — предоставить пользователю мощный набор инструментов CI/CD и при этом обеспечить безопасность и устойчивость архитектуры к внутренним и внешним атакам.
Из доклада вы узнаете, как мы нашли баланс между этими направлениями, оптимизировали работу системы сразу на уменьшение latency и увеличение throughput, искали и устраняли уязвимости с помощью пентестов и, конечно, планы на будущее.
⏰ 5 июня 2025 | infra.conf'25
Подключайтесь к конференции Yandex Infrastructure — регистрация доступна на сайте конференции.
Дмитрий Иванов, CEO SourceCraft
Новые возможности AI для повышения продуктивности разработчиков — только начало пути к ускорению всего SDLC-цикла с планированием, тестированием, сборкой, развёртыванием и эксплуатацией.
Это выступление про современные платформы для создания цифровых продуктов, настоящее и будущее опенсорс-инструментов, способы их безопасного использования в своих решениях и возможности монетизации проектов с открытым исходным кодом.
Добавляйте доклад в избранное на сайте конференции и присоединяйтесь к нам на площадке в Новосибирске, если тоже участвуете.
Кирилл Сюзев, техлид автоматизации SourceCraft
Команда SourceCraft приняла интересный вызов объединить в одной платформе противоречивые требования — предоставить пользователю мощный набор инструментов CI/CD и при этом обеспечить безопасность и устойчивость архитектуры к внутренним и внешним атакам.
Из доклада вы узнаете, как мы нашли баланс между этими направлениями, оптимизировали работу системы сразу на уменьшение latency и увеличение throughput, искали и устраняли уязвимости с помощью пентестов и, конечно, планы на будущее.
Подключайтесь к конференции Yandex Infrastructure — регистрация доступна на сайте конференции.
Please open Telegram to view this post
VIEW IN TELEGRAM
Please open Telegram to view this post
VIEW IN TELEGRAM
🔥8👍4❤1
В последнее время происходит особенно много событий вокруг опенсорса, и интересно поразмышлять, куда это может привести.
На панельной дискуссии Positive Hack Days Fest 2025 собрались эксперты отрасли, чтобы обсудить перспективы и проблемы развития опенсорса в России:
Александр Попов, мейнтейнер значимых опенсорсных проектов, связанных с безопасностью ядра Linux (Positive Technologies)
Иван Панченко, представитель крупнейшего контрибьютера PostgreSQL (Postgres Professional)
Никита Соболев, фултайм опенсорс-разработчик (независимый эксперт)
Сергей Бережной, опенсорс-евангелист и член команды SourceCraft (Яндекс)
Что интересного:
02:26 — Российское опенсорс-сообщество стало отдельным островком?
12:36 — Где вести разработку открытого кода в современных реалиях?
27:17 — Что уникального может предложить SourceCraft?
34:24 — Как определить успех опенсорс-проекта?
46:21 — Открытый код небезопасен?
YouTube | Rutube | сайт Positive Hack Days
Please open Telegram to view this post
VIEW IN TELEGRAM
🔥7❤5👍1🏆1
2 июня стартует Онлайн-лекторий — открытая часть лекций Летних школ Яндекса по семи направлениям: бэкенд, фронтенд, мобильная разработка, аналитика, менеджмент, DevOps и тестирование. Это отличная возможность для нашей команды поделиться знаниями в форме полноценного обучающего материала.
7 июня 12:00. Git: как большие команды пишут код вместе
Серёжа Захарченко, CTO SourceCraft, расскажет о базовых командах Git для ежедневной работы программиста и покажет, как системы контроля версий помогают организовать рабочие процессы в крупных командах.
Уже доступна полная программа на лето, для участия нужно зарегистрироваться.
Рекомендуйте тем, кому будет актуально разобраться в теме и приходите сами, чтобы лично пообщаться про платформу в целом!
Please open Telegram to view this post
VIEW IN TELEGRAM
❤8👍2🔥2
Две большие новости платформы SourceCraft!
❓ SourceCraft Code Assistant обзавёлся чат-клиентом в интерфейсе IDE
Задавайте вопросы на естественном языке и AI-помощник объяснит код в файлах проекта, поможет в отладке и устранении ошибок, генерации документации или других сценариях. Доступен плагин для VSCode и IDE от JetBrains.
📢 Теперь официально: SourceCraft перешёл в стадию публичного превью и стал доступен для всех пользователей!
Главные обновления:
➖ Инструменты для безопасной разработки. В новом разделе Security вы найдете сканер секретов в коде, анализ безопасности зависимостей (Software Composition Analysis) и страницу со статистикой по всем найденным проблемам.
➖ Миграция проектов с GitHub становится бесшовной — кроме кода переносятся Issues, PRs, Labels, Milestones, Comments. Также можно выбрать ветки для зеркалирования — непрерывной синхронизации кода.
➖ Публичное API для автоматизации и интеграции с другими приложениями. Уже можно автоматизировать работу с задачами, а скоро будет ещё больше возможностей.
➖ Федеративные аккаунты теперь доступны через SSO.
➖ Форки. Независимые копии для изменений без модификации исходного репозитория, но с доступом к обновлениям.
➖ Пакеты. Хранение различных артефактов в пользовательском облаке для использования в своих проектах.
➖ Пользовательские исполнители автоматизаций не только на виртуальных машинах, но и в своём окружении.
➖ Публикация мобильных приложений из автоматизаций в App Store, Google Play, RuStore и Huawei AppGalery.
➖ Работать с кодом ещё удобнее. Глубокое понимание структуры файлов для Python, C++, Java, Go, TypeScript и JavaScript и гибкие правила политик для веток и для ревью.
😁 И это далеко не всё! Подробнее обо всех изменениях читайте в блоге.
Задавайте вопросы на естественном языке и AI-помощник объяснит код в файлах проекта, поможет в отладке и устранении ошибок, генерации документации или других сценариях. Доступен плагин для VSCode и IDE от JetBrains.
Главные обновления:
Please open Telegram to view this post
VIEW IN TELEGRAM
🔥30❤10👍6🥴1
This media is not supported in your browser
VIEW IN TELEGRAM
Поделимся базовыми сценариями работы и последними обновлениями платформы в серии коротких постов.
Всё начинается с быстрой регистрации через профиль Яндекс ID. Ваши репозитории, реестры, пакеты и другие сущности хранятся в персональной организации в разделе Ваша мастерская.
Сейчас платформа находится в публичном превью, ресурсы не тарифицируются, а наша команда активно работает над развитием SourceCraft.
Вы можете создавать задачи для улучшения платформы. Они попадут в наш репозиторий, где можно проголосовать
Собрали несколько полезных ссылок для старта:
Please open Telegram to view this post
VIEW IN TELEGRAM
🔥18❤1👍1 1
Атаки на цепочку поставок происходят незаметно для множества компаний, которые занимаются разработкой продуктов.
Денис Макрушин, директор по продуктам безопасной разработки в Яндексе и команде SourceCraft, расскажет, как защититься от неочевидных атак на процесс разработки и повысить безопасность для всего SDLC в своём докладе на IT IS CONF — конференции о трендах в ИТ и ИБ.
Денис покажет результаты исследования нетривиальных векторов атак на популярные платформы для разработки, разберёт тактики и инструменты злоумышленников и расскажет, как LLM-инструменты помогают (или мешают) снижать риски в разработке.
➡️ Конференция пройдёт в Екатеринбурге и онлайн. Участие бесплатное, а регистрация доступна до конца вторника 17 июня. Присоединяйтесь к выступлению, если тоже участвуете!
Денис Макрушин, директор по продуктам безопасной разработки в Яндексе и команде SourceCraft, расскажет, как защититься от неочевидных атак на процесс разработки и повысить безопасность для всего SDLC в своём докладе на IT IS CONF — конференции о трендах в ИТ и ИБ.
Денис покажет результаты исследования нетривиальных векторов атак на популярные платформы для разработки, разберёт тактики и инструменты злоумышленников и расскажет, как LLM-инструменты помогают (или мешают) снижать риски в разработке.
Please open Telegram to view this post
VIEW IN TELEGRAM
🔥10👍7🥰3❤1👾1
This media is not supported in your browser
VIEW IN TELEGRAM
Заметили обновления в интерфейсе? Доступ стал ближе 🔴
Изменили расположение разделов SSH-ключи и PAT — теперь управлять ими можно в новом разделе Доступ на левой панели.
Кстати, если у вас есть предложения по улучшению интерфейса — заглядывайте в публичную приёмную SourceCraft. Там можно проголосовать за нужные фичи или закинуть свои полезные идеи!
🎥 Интересно, как это работает изнутри? Делимся докладом руководителя разработки интерфейсов Саши Глущенко о том, как мы делаем работу с кодом в браузере близкой к IDE👇
*️⃣ Презентация
*️⃣ YouTube
*️⃣ VK Видео
Изменили расположение разделов SSH-ключи и PAT — теперь управлять ими можно в новом разделе Доступ на левой панели.
Кстати, если у вас есть предложения по улучшению интерфейса — заглядывайте в публичную приёмную SourceCraft. Там можно проголосовать за нужные фичи или закинуть свои полезные идеи!
Please open Telegram to view this post
VIEW IN TELEGRAM
👍19
На следующей неделе намечаются два больших мероприятия, для которых мы активно готовим стенды с SourceCraft, различные интерактивы с возможностью выиграть мерч и пообщаться!
23–24 июня в Санкт-Петербурге приглашаем участников Saint HighLoad++ 2025 обсудить технологии для создания высоконагруженных систем, опенсорс, интересные технические решения и, конечно, платформу SourceCraft.
25 июня в Москве встречаемся на большом карьерном фесте Яндекса — Young Con. Расскажем про свой карьерный путь, покажем, как организовать процесс разработки в интерфейсе SourceCraft, и поделимся, как вайбкодить без вреда для проекта.
Приходите на стенд SourceCraft участвовать в активностях и делиться опытом!
Please open Telegram to view this post
VIEW IN TELEGRAM
👍16🔥11
Любите квесты так, как любим их мы?
Проверьте свои силы с помощью нового шаблона SourceCraft. Заходите в инфраструктурный квест, решайте задачи любым известным способом и ищите итоговые результаты в турнирной таблице.
Инструкция уже ждёт вас в репозитории.
А если вы на фестивале YOUNG CON, заглядывайте в зону Yandex B2B Tech — познакомимся лично и обсудим решения😁
Проверьте свои силы с помощью нового шаблона SourceCraft. Заходите в инфраструктурный квест, решайте задачи любым известным способом и ищите итоговые результаты в турнирной таблице.
Инструкция уже ждёт вас в репозитории.
А если вы на фестивале YOUNG CON, заглядывайте в зону Yandex B2B Tech — познакомимся лично и обсудим решения
Please open Telegram to view this post
VIEW IN TELEGRAM
🔥8❤1👀1
Встроенный в платформу механизм CI/CD помогает автоматизировать внесение изменений, тестировать и развёртывать код с помощью простого декларативного языка описания YAML. Сейчас на платформе доступны три способа автоматизации процессов. Подробности в карточках. Выбирайте оптимальный вариант для ваших задач.
Загляните за кулисы нашего решения — смотрите запись доклада Кирилла Сюзева, техлида автоматизации SourceCraft. Кирилл проведёт экскурсию по CI/CD SourceCraft: от выбора архитектуры до обеспечения безопасности пользователей и платформы, а также расскажет о новых фичах, которые прямо сейчас в работе.
Please open Telegram to view this post
VIEW IN TELEGRAM
Please open Telegram to view this post
VIEW IN TELEGRAM
🔥9👍4